Dinamo Zagreb wins Croatian title for 20th time

(Photo: HNS)

19 April 2019 – Dinamo Zagreb have sealed the Croatian league title on Friday after a 1-0 win over Slaven Belupo in Koprivnica. 

The Zagreb-based club claimed the HNL 2018-19 title six rounds before the end of the season win tonight’s victory thanks to a goal from Amer Gojak. 

The Nenad Bjelica coached side assured the title with 79 points after 30 rounds. Second place Rijeka are 23 points behind Dinamo Zagreb and can no longer mathematically catch them. 

The title is the 20th for the club since Croatia gained independence and the 30th in total in the club’s history. Next season the club’s crest on the shirt will have an extra star with stars added after every 10th title. 

Dinamo Zagreb have had a great season, reaching the last 16 of the UEFA Europa League. The Croatian club won their Europa League group before beating FC Viktoria Plzeň in the Round of 32.

The club earned over 15 million euros for their European success before Benfica knocked them out. 

The club’s youth side this season reached the quarter-final of the Champions League and are in the final of the Premier League International Championships.
